Select Brand:

Show All


£16.65

Dispatch on next business day

£144.06

Dispatch on next business day

£28.41

Dispatch on next business day

£16.99

Dispatch on next business day

£305.39

Dispatch on next business day

£24.27

Dispatch on next business day

£81.54

Dispatch on next business day

£320.68

Dispatch on next business day

£82.52

Dispatch on next business day

£125.66

Dispatch on next business day

£76.76

Dispatch on next business day